People in Kildare and around Ireland to be aware not to believe everything you see on social media
The level of misinformation circulating on social media is once again being highlighted as a major threat to Irish society.
Rumours spread quickly online during the week that a foreign national - allegedly armed with a knife - attacked school students, prompting Gardaí to issue a statement refuting the claims.
Fine Gael MEP for Dublin Frances Fitzgerald says Ireland is no exception to "urban rumour".
